What’s the Overall Structure of the Coinbase Data Scientist Interview Process?

Conclusion First: Expect 5-6 rounds over 6-8 weeks, starting with a phone.screen and culminating in an on-site/product case. Insider Scene: In a 2024 debrief, a candidate failed due to overemphasis on purely technical ML modeling without linking back to product impact. Judgment: Balance technical depth with business and product understanding.

  • Round 1: Phone Screen (30 mins, Basic Stats & ML Concepts)
  • Round 2: Technical Deep Dive (60 mins, Advanced ML/AI, SQL)
  • Round 3: Product Analytics & A/B Testing (60 mins, Case Study)
  • Round 4: System Design (ML Pipeline, Feature Engineering) (90 mins)
  • Round 5: On-Site (Product Case Study, Collaboration, Whiteboarding)
  • [Optional Round 6 for Senior Roles:] Executive Meet (Strategy Alignment)

How Do I Prepare for the Technical Deep Dive Round?

Conclusion First: Focus on advanced ML/AI concepts and efficient SQL querying. Insider Tip: Use real-world datasets (e.g., Kaggle) to practice explaining complex models simply. Judgment: Not just correctness, but the ability to communicate technical concepts to non-technical stakeholders, matters. Contrast: Not just writing code, but optimizing it for production environments.

  • Python/R Coding Challenges: Expect model implementation questions.
  • SQL: Complex query optimization problems.
  • Example from 2023 Interview: “Implement a recommender system for crypto assets with explanations for non-technical product managers.”

How Does Compensation for Data Scientists at Coinbase Compare?

Conclusion First: Senior Data Scientists can earn up to $275,000 (base) + $140,080 (bonus) + significant RSU (e.g., $500,700 for senior levels). Source: Levels.fyi, Coinbase Compensation Data. Judgment: Data Scientist compensation outpaces ML Engineer roles due to broader business impact. Contrast: Not just higher base, but equity and bonus structures favor Data Scientists for strategic value.

LevelBaseBonusRSU (Verified)
Senior$275,000$140,080$500,700
Mid-Level$180,000$90,000$190,500
Entry-Level$120,000$60,000$140,080

Mistakes to Avoid

BAD: Overly Technical Without Business Context

  • Example: Spending 90% of system design time on model accuracy without discussing scalability or user impact.

GOOD: Balanced Technical and Business Insight

  • Example (2024 Success Story): A candidate explained how their ML pipeline design would reduce infrastructure costs by 30% while maintaining model performance.

BAD: Ignoring SQL Optimization

  • Example: Writing a basic SELECT * query for a large dataset.

GOOD: Focusing on Efficient Query Design

  • Example: Using INDEX, efficient JOINs, and explaining the why behind the query optimization choices.

BAD: Not Preparing for Collaboration Aspects

  • Example: Struggling in the on-site round due to inability to work effectively with cross-functional teams.

GOOD: Practicing Whiteboarding with Peers

  • Example: Successfully leading a mock team through a product case study, demonstrating leadership and communication skills.
